Will my African violet resurrect?

Typically, drooping leaves mean that your plant is either thirsty or suffering from cold weather.

Give your African violet a healthy drink if you haven’t watered it in a while; the leaves should regenerate in 24 hours.

Check to discover if your African violet plant is near an air vent if, on the other hand, it is well-watered and still droopy. African violets don’t grow well when placed directly in front of heating or air conditioning vents, despite the fact that some air circulation is beneficial for the plant.

Professional Hint: African violets thrive best in environments with temperatures around 70 degrees Fahrenheit. As exposure to low temperatures can eventually cause plant collapse, be sure that nighttime temperatures don’t go below 60 degrees Fahrenheit.

Basic Care

TEMPERATURES should ideally range from 65 to 70°F at night and be a little warmer during the day. The plant may fully collapse or the leaves will droop and curl if the temperature is too low. A plant may collapse due to excessive heat, dry, spindly growth, or withered, lifeless leaves.

Direct morning or late afternoon sunshine, extremely bright indirect LIGHT, fluorescent lighting, or grow lights are all preferred by African violets. Avoid midday sun since it might turn leaves brown. Too high light levels can result in overly compact growth, whereas low light levels make plants grow erect instead of flat and circular and with very long leaf stems. Plants should be rotated once every week to promote symmetrical development (unnecessary if light source is directly overhead). When cultivating miniature plants, fluorescent and grow lights should be placed no lower than 18 inches above the plant.

use a temperature of room When the touchable surface soil is dry, WATER. The majority of violet growers like to water from the bottom, however watering from the top is acceptable as long as you take care to keep chilly water off the leaves. Before exposing leaves to any direct sunlight, always make sure they are dry. Wicking or a “self-watering pot” are the two methods of bottom watering that perform best. If you decide to submerge the pot in water, remove any water that does not reach the root ball after 15 to 30 minutes.

You should occasionally flow water through the soil for several minutes, whether you top- or bottom-water. This will flush out any salts that may have accumulated from tap water or fertilizers. The most frequent cause of African violet death is overwatering. Too much water can cause plants to become limp, lose their leaves or flowers, and develop crown and stem rot. Lack of irrigation results in the plant losing strength and color, the roots shriveling and dying, and finally the plant collapsing.

African violets can endure indoor humidity that ranges from 40 to 60 percent. If your home is excessively dry, spritz your violets every day with room-temperature water, but never at night or in the middle of the day. Placing your violets on a tray with pebbles and maintaining water in the tray at a level slightly below the surface of the stones is another method to battle dry air.

Every time you water, apply a diluted, balanced FERTILIZER. The majority of African violets are fed often and grown in soilless potting mixtures. Be careful to dilute the fertilizer more than the amount suggested on the package (often 1/4 strength will do), unless the fertilizer is specifically created to be used with every watering. Violets won’t flower well if they aren’t regularly fed. An overabundance of fertilizer can burn the plant, resulting in dark leaf margins and tips. The majority of violet fertilizers contain phosphorus (P), the center of the three numbers on the label, in their formula (e.g., 15-30-15).

Remove wasted blooms and dead leaves to groom your African violets. Washing leaves every now and again with just warm water and blotting them dry. Violets have leaves with hairs that attract dust. Between baths, clean up the leaves with a gentle brush. Your violets’ symmetrical shape can be maintained by removing suckersplantlets.

Regularly check for PESTS and disease. African violets are prone to powdery mildew, a fungus that appears on leaves and blossoms as fine, white talcum powder. This issue might be avoided by providing plants with adequate air circulation. Two insects that typically affect violets are mealybug and thrips. On stems and leaves (top or bottom), mealybug appears as white, cottony spots. Thrips can be identified by their dark blossom margins, bent leaves, and pollen trails on petals. Affected plants should be isolated and treated as necessary. Your violets will grow healthier and be less prone to pests and diseases if you take good care of them.

LEAF CUTTINGS ARE USUALLY USED FOR PROPAGATION. Cut the stem of a good leaf to about 1/2 inch. Insert the stem into the cutting mixture while keeping the humidity level higher. New plants grow near the leaf’s base. Additionally, violets can be produced from seed and the leaf can be rooted in water.

Maintenance

To keep your violet looking good and to give it new growing material, REPOT it once or twice a year. African violets lose their lower, older leaves as they develop. This process results in the formation of the “neck,” a naked stem that is unattractive and increases the plant’s susceptibility to disease. You may maintain the lovely, rosette-growing habit that a newly purchased violet possesses by repotting.

Remove your violet from the pot and take off a piece of dirt from the bottom of the root ball that is roughly equal to the length of the neck if it hasn’t yet grown a very long neck. Replant the plant in its container and cover the exposed root ball’s neck with fresh medium. The neck will send out new roots into the media.

It is better to cut the stem and root the leafy part of a plant if the neck has been allowed to grow long and curved. A new root system will develop when this short stem is placed into brand-new potting soil. Till fresh growth indicates the emergence of strong new roots, keep the potting soil moist but not waterlogged. Trailing violets should be allowed to sucker and trail freely because they do not preserve a symmetrical rosette shape. A trailer can be pruned and new plants can be established from the stem cuttings if it loses too many leaves and starts to look unappealing. When allowed to spread in the pot, little violets prefer to grow freely and retain their attractiveness.

Violets should not be over-potted. Standard African violets thrive in pots with a 4 diameter and require only periodic repottings to maintain the proper neck length. Small violets grow best in three pots. For violets to blossom, the pots must be gently constrained. Flowers that are in bud or bloom may drop off or fade fast if they are replanted, as even careful transplanting stresses the root system.

African violets with root rot: can they be saved?

Sadly, if we water African Violet plants excessively, root rot can develop on the plants. Overwatering can kill African Violet plants and permanently harm their roots. These typical queries regarding African violet root rot are addressed:

What is Root Rot?

  • The outer secondary or tertiary roots are when root rot starts.
  • The thin, hair-like structures at the terminal of the tertiary roots are called rootlets.
  • To the unaided eye, these rootlets are scarcely discernible.
  • These rootlets are in charge of the soil’s water absorption.
  • The majority of the root ball is made up of rootlets, which are interwoven and encircled by soil.
  • The rootlets will begin to take water from the soil and transmit it to the secondary and tertiary fine root hairs/roots if there is an excessive amount of water retention in the soil.
  • The water then makes its way to the main root stem or crown stem.
  • The rootlets will become water-logged and begin to rot first if there is too much water in the soil combination.
  • The primary stem or crown can eventually become susceptible to root rot after this root rot has propagated to the secondary and tertiary root hairs/roots.
  • Visually, the tertiary and secondary roots will first appear brown, squishy, and mushy; but, as the root system develops, the crown may also take on these traits.
  • The primary stem’s root rot begins at the base of the crown or stem and progresses up toward the center until it reaches the top of the plant, causing it to droop down or, in severe cases, fall off.
  • These roots will typically be white or grey in color rather than dark brown in typical plants.

What Causes Root Rot and How Does It Occur?

What are the External Plant Symptoms of Root Rot?

  • The bottom leaves’ stems will turn dark and mushy, and the leaves will appear to droop downward.
  • The leaves could also squish together.
  • The hue of the leaves will start to appear faded.
  • The leaves won’t be solid; instead, they’ll feel soft and droopy to the touch and appear wilted.

What are the Internal Plant Symptoms of Root Rot?

  • The first telltale indicator that root rot may be present is if the soil is damp and the leaves are mushy when you remove the plant from the pot.
  • Next, carefully remove a small amount of soil from the root system, just enough to inspect the secondary and tertiary roots that are sprouting from the sides of the primary main root stem.
  • A secondary or tertiary root has root rot if it is brown in color and soft and mushy to the touch.
  • Checking the primary main root stem is the next stage.
  • The main primary stem is also internally rotting if it is dark brown in color and feels soft and mushy to the touch.
  • Slice off a portion of the plant for additional examination of the root rot; if the sliced off portion is dark brown all over, the plant tissue is rotting.
  • The stub’s inner tissue should be light green to reddish in hue.

Can Root Rot Be Reversed?

  • No, you cannot undo it. Once a root turns dark brown, is soft, and mushy, it is irretrievably lost. This root can’t be revived in any way.
  • The main root stub can still be salvaged if just the little roots protruding from its side are dark brown and the stub is still solid to the touch, dry, and light brown in color.
  • It can also be kept if the inside of the stub is a greenish-reddish tint.
  • This African Violet can be saved from root rot if only a small number of the remaining roots are brown in color and the other roots are still solid and gray or white in color.
  • Trim the brown, rotten roots away, leaving the healthy ones, and repot the violet in a light, airy soil that is only slightly damp.
  • When potting up the plant, you can add a thin layer of perlite to the bottom of the pot to ensure enough drainage in order to prevent future root rot.
  • Plant the African violets in a soil mixture that is 50 percent peat moss and 50 percent perlite that is also light and airy.

Can I Save an African Violet Plant Dying From Root Rot?

  • Depending on the degree of root rot, you can save an African violet plant from death.
  • You can carefully clip these roots with a sharp scalpel or pair of scissors if it is in its early stages and just the outer, smaller roots are dark brown.
  • Root rot can be stopped from spreading by carefully removing the damaged roots.
  • Ensure that the plant has enough strong grey/white roots left behind to survive.
  • If the stub is moist, dark brown, and feels soft and mushy on the outside, it is best to cut away the soft, mushy portion with a sharp scalpel until the stub is dry, greenish-reddish in color, and hard to the touch.
  • You can re-pot this stub after cutting out the dark brown, mushy portion and leaving at least a third of the healthy plant stub.

How to Remedy Root Rot in African Violet Plants?

  • Visually examine the root system first. There aren’t enough healthy roots to support the plant’s growth if the majority of the roots are dead, aged, mushy, or dark brown.
  • This plant’s roots are rotten and do not have a chance of survival.
  • To support the plant, there should be enough grey/white roots. Additionally, the main root stem need to be solid, green, and healthy rather than mushy and brown.
  • If you do have enough strong roots to support the plant and a strong stem, remove the rotting roots first before turning your attention to the top of the plant.
  • if the plant has four or more rows of leaves and is big. The plant can be pruned to have two or three rows of leaves. To be safe, you can bury these leaves in the ground. Visit the blog entry titled “African Violet Leaf Propagation” for additional details on leaf propagation.
  • The roots will eventually be able to support the expanding plant as they grow over time.
  • The smaller root system will struggle to sustain the entire plant if the plant is too large since the roots are simultaneously trying to recover and support the plant’s growth. Because of this, it is beneficial to cut a few leaves and let the plant grow roots that are not as large.
  • The root stub has also deteriorated if, upon closer inspection, the primary root stem/crown also seems damp, dark brown, and mushy.
  • With a sharp scalpel and the rotten portion of the root stem removed, only the fresh, green or red portion of the stem is left.
  • Make sure the clean root stem is re-potted in a light, airy mix when the plant is ready for re-potting. Visit our article “African Violet Soil/Potting Mix” for more details on potting mix for African violets.
  • This may be mixed with moist perlite alone or moist perlite plus 50% peat moss. Make sure the soil medium is only slightly moist, not drenched.
  • To create a humid environment, put this newly potted plant in a Ziploc bag and lock it.
  • Take a week or two off. After then, leave the bag unopened and for a few more days. After that, totally unzip the bag and let it sit for a few more days. This will gradually acclimate the growing plant to its surroundings.
  • Avoid abruptly pulling the newly potted plant from the bag and placing it in the outside environment.
  • Implementing this measure gradually will prevent the plant, which was already in stress, from worsening and delaying the recovery process.
